Maciej Kozłowski

Writer, journalist, diplomat, political émigré, prisoner of conscience. Received his PhD degree in history from the Jagiellonian University. Author of numerous articles and books. Until 1990, he was editor of the “Tygodnik Powszechny” weekly. Since 1990, in the Polish diplomatic service. Between 1990 and 1994, he served as deputy chief of mission and then as Charge d’affairs of the Polish Embassy in Washington. Between 1998 and 1999, he was Deputy Minister of Foreign Affairs, and later, between 1999 and 2003, served as the Ambassador of Poland in Israel. After that, he acted as Plenipotentiary of the Minister of Foreign Affairs for Polish-Jewish Relations. Since 2006, professor at Collegium Civitas in Warsaw. Lecturer at many Polish and foreign universities.
